Core Mechanisms: How It Works

At its core, location sharing relies on three key components: hardware (GPS, Wi-Fi, cellular towers), software (operating system permissions), and cloud synchronization (iCloud, Google Drive, or third-party services). When you adjust which device shares location, you’re essentially modifying how these components interact. For example, disabling GPS on your iPad won’t stop it from using Wi-Fi triangulation to estimate your location, but it will drastically reduce accuracy and battery drain. Meanwhile, cloud services like Find My iPhone or Google’s Location History require both device-level permissions and backend server access to function.

The process of reconfiguring location-sharing settings typically involves three layers of control: system-wide toggles, app-specific permissions, and cross-device synchronization. System-wide settings (found in iOS/Android’s Location Services menu) act as a master switch, while app permissions allow granular oversight. Cross-device sync, however, is where things get tricky. Services like Apple’s Find My network or Google’s Find My Device rely on a constellation of linked devices to pinpoint your location, making it difficult to isolate a single device’s contribution. Understanding these layers is critical to avoiding unintended consequences—like accidentally disabling a service you still need.

Comparative Analysis

Platform/Service Method to Change Location Sharing
iOS (Apple)
  • System-wide: Settings > Privacy > Location Services
  • App-specific: Toggle per app in the same menu
  • Cross-device: Find My iPhone > [Device] > Location Services
  • iCloud sync: Requires Apple ID login to adjust linked devices
Android (Google)
  • System-wide: Settings > Location > Location Access
  • App-specific: Settings > Apps > [App] > Permissions
  • Google Maps: Google Maps > Your Timeline > Pause Location History
  • Find My Device: Google Play Services > Security > Find My Device
Third-Party Apps (Uber, Strava, etc.)
  • In-app permissions (e.g., Uber’s Settings > Privacy)
  • Android/iOS app permission menus
  • Some apps (like Strava) require manual opt-in for "Precise Location"
Smart Home Devices (Amazon Echo, Nest)
  • Manufacturer apps (e.g., Alexa > Settings > Privacy)
  • Wi-Fi-based tracking: Disable in router settings if needed
  • Cloud sync: Adjust in Amazon Account > Privacy Settings

Comprehensive FAQs

Q: Can I completely disable location sharing on one device without affecting others in my ecosystem (e.g., iPhone and iPad)?

A: Yes, but with caveats. On iOS, disabling Location Services on a single device (e.g., your iPad) won’t stop it from using Wi-Fi or cellular data for approximate location. However, it will prevent apps from accessing precise GPS data. For cross-device services like Find My iPhone, you’ll need to adjust settings in iCloud.com > Find to exclude specific devices. On Android, each app manages permissions independently, so disabling location for Google Maps won’t affect Uber.

Q: Why does disabling location services on my phone still show my approximate location in some apps?

A: Many apps fall back to Wi-Fi triangulation or cellular tower data when GPS is disabled. This provides a rough estimate (often within a few hundred meters) but lacks precision. To block all location data, you must disable Location Services entirely (iOS) or set Location Access to "Only while using the app" (Android). Some apps, like weather widgets, may still use background location for "enhanced features," which can be revoked in app-specific permissions.

Q: How do I stop my smartwatch (e.g., Apple Watch or Garmin) from sharing my location with my phone?

A: On Apple Watch, open the Watch app on your iPhone, go to My Watch > Privacy > Location, and toggle off Share My Location. For Garmin devices, use the Garmin Connect app: Settings > Privacy > Location Sharing. Note that some fitness apps (like Strava) require location access for accurate tracking, so disabling it may limit functionality. Always check the app’s settings after disabling to avoid breaking sync.

Q: What’s the difference between "Precise Location" and "Approximate Location" in app permissions?

A: Precise Location grants access to GPS, Wi-Fi, and cellular data for high-accuracy tracking (within a few meters). Approximate Location relies only on Wi-Fi/cellular towers, offering accuracy within ~500–1,000 meters. Most apps (like Google Maps) default to Precise for navigation, while social media (e.g., Instagram) often suffice with Approximate. Choosing Approximate reduces battery drain and privacy risks but may degrade app performance.

Q: How do I audit which apps are accessing my location data?

A: On iOS, go to Settings > Privacy > Location Services > System Services to see which system processes use location. For apps, scroll through the main Location Services menu. On Android, use Settings > Apps > [App] > Permissions or third-party tools like App Ops (hidden on most devices). For deeper insights, check Google Maps > Your Timeline (Android) or iCloud.com > Find > Your Devices (iOS) to see which services log your movements.
